Construction of a motorable bridge begins at Ludikhola

Construction of a motorable bridge has begun at Ludikhola along the Syauli Bazaar-Bhattphant-Manakamana road section leading to Manakamana Temple. The foundation stone of the motorable bridge, which will be built at a cost of Rs 75.93 crore, was laid by Gandaki Province Chief Minister Surendra Raj Pandey on Friday.

With the construction of the motorable bridge at Ludikhola in Bhattaphant, it is expected that it will be easier to drive vehicles from Syauli Bazaar to Manakamana throughout the year. Ganeshkund Infrastructure and Builders has been given the responsibility of constructing the bridge. The contractor company, which signed the contract for the construction of the bridge on Asho 25, aims to complete the construction of the bridge by Asad 2084. 

The bridge will be constructed using pre-cast, T-beam technology, according to the Infrastructure Office Gorkha. Ganesh Subedi, Chief of the Infrastructure Office Gorkha, said that with the construction of the bridge, it will be easier for the locals of Gorkha Municipality and Shahid Lakhan Rural Municipality. It will be easier for the locals of Shahid Lakhan Rural Municipality to reach the district headquarters, Gorkha Bazaar and Kathmandu. 

Similarly, it is expected that it will be easier for the farmers of Shahid Lakhan Rural Municipality to reach the market. Indira Tiwari, Vice President of Shahid Lakhan Rural Municipality, said that the construction of the bridge will be very convenient for the locals. She also demanded that the provincial government manage the budget for the blacktop of the road leading to Manakamana along with the construction of the bridge. 

She said that the rural municipality will also provide support for the speedy completion of the bridge construction.
